About Football Glossary - Kicking an Opponent

Definition: An illegal act in which a player kneels on or kicks a member of another team.
Examples:
Kicking an opponent results in a 15-yard penalty against the offending team, and the guilty player can be disqualified if the foul is ruled to be flagrant.
